Q:

The base of a parallelogram is twice its height. If the area of the parallelogram is 72 sq. cm, find its height

A) 6 B) 7
C) 8 D) 9
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: A) 6

Explanation:

Let the height of the parallelogram be x. cm. Then, base = (2x) cm.

2x×x=72=>2x2=72=>x=6

Q:

Compute the sum of 4 digit numbers which can be formed with the four digits 1,3,5,7, if each digit is used only once in each arrangement.

A) 105555 B) 106665
C) 106656 D) 108333
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: C) 106656

Explanation:

The number of arrangements of 4 different digits taken 4 at a time is given by 4P4 = 4! = 24.All the four digits will occur equal number of times at each of the position,namely ones,tens,hundreds,thousands.

 

 

 

Thus,each digit will occur 24/4 = 6 times in each of the position.The sum of digits in one's position will be 6 x (1+3+5+7) = 96.Similar is the case in ten's,hundred's and thousand's places.

 

 

 

Therefore,the sum will be 96 + 96 x 10 + 96 x 100 + 96 x 100 = 106656

Q:

If the length of a certain rectangle is decreased by 4 cm and the width is increased by 3 cm, a square with the same area as the original rectangle would result. Find the perimeter of the original rectangle.

A) 20 B) 30
C) 40 D) 50
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: D) 50

Explanation:

Let x and y be the length and breadth of the rectangle respectively.
Then, x - 4 = y + 3 or x - y = 7 ----(i)
Area of the rectangle =xy; Area of the square = (x - 4) (y + 3)
(x - 4) (y + 3) =xy <=> 3x - 4y = 12 ----(ii)
Solving (i) and (ii), we get x = 16 and y = 9.
Perimeter of the rectangle = 2 (x + y) = [2 (16 + 9)] cm = 50 cm.

Q:

If each side of a square is increased by 25%, find the percentage change in its area.

A) 56.25% B) 36.25%
C) 16.25% D) 12.25%
 
Answer & Explanation Answer: A) 56.25%

Explanation:

Let each side of the square be a. Then, area = .a2
New side =125a100=5a4. New area = 5a42 = 25a216

 

Increase in area = 25a216-a2=9a216
Increase% = 9a216*1a2*100 % = 56.25%.
